FANCONTROL
Section: 8Misc. Reference Manual Pages (8) NAME
fancontrol - automated software based fan speed regulation SYNOPSIS
fancontrol [configfile] DESCRIPTION
fancontrol is a shell script for use with lm_sensors. It reads its configuration from a file, then calculates fan speeds from temperatures and sets the corresponding PWM outputs to the computed values. WARNING
Please be careful when using the fan control features of your mainboard, in addition to the risk of burning your CPU, at higher temperatures there will be a higher wearout of your other hardware components, too. So if you plan to use these components in 50 years, maybe you shouldn't use fancontrol at all. Also please keep in mind most fans aren't designed to be powered by a PWMed voltage. In practice it doesn't seem to be a major issue, the fans will get slightly warmer, just be sure to have a temperature alarm and/or shutdown call, in case some fan fails, because you probably won't hear it anymore ;) CONFIGURATION
For easy configuration, there's a script named pwmconfig(8) which lets you interactively write your configuration file for fancontrol. Alternatively you can write this file yourself using the information from this manpage. Since most of you are going to use pwmconfig(8) script, the config file syntax will be discussed last. First I'm going to describe the various variables available for changing fancontrol's behaviour: INTERVAL This variable defines at which interval in seconds the main loop of fancontrol will be executed FCTEMPS Maps PWM outputs to temperature sensors so fancontrol knows which temperature sensors should be used for calculation of new values for the corresponding PWM outputs. FCFANS FCFANS records the association between a PWM and a fan. Then fancontrol can check the fan speed and restart it if it stops unexpectedly. MINTEMP The temperature below which the fan gets switched off completely. MAXTEMP The temperature over which the fan gets switched to full speed. MINSTART Sets the minimum speed at which the fan begins spinning. You should use a safe value to be sure it works, even when the fan gets old. MINSTOP The minimum speed at which the fan still spins. Use a safe value here, too. If you set up your configuration by hand, be sure to include ALL variables and use valid values, there's no error handling yet! The file format is a bit strange: VARIABLE=chip/pwmdev=value chip/pwmdev2=value2
VARIABLE2=...
Each variable has its own line. The variable name is followed by an equal sign and the device=value pairs. These consist of the relative path to the pwm output (from /proc/sys/dev/sensors/) for which the value is valid, equal sign followed by the value and are seperated by a blank. Example: MINTEMP=w83627hf-isa-0290/pwm2=40 w83627hf-isa-0290/pwm1=54 You have to play with the temperature values a bit to get happy. For initial setup I recommend using the pwmconfig script. Small changes can be made by editing the config file directly following the rules above. THE ALGORITHM
fancontrol first reads its configuration, writes it to arrays and loops its main function. This function gets the temperatures and fanspeeds from lm_sensors proc files and calculates new speeds depending on temperature changes, but only if the temp is between MINTEMP and MAXTEMP. After that, the new values are written to the PWM outputs. Currently the speed increases quadratically with rising temperature. This way you won't hear your fans most of the time at best. PWMCONFIG
Section: 8Misc. Reference Manual Pages (8) NAME
pwmconfig - tests the PWM outputs of sensors and configures fancontrol SYNOPSIS
pwmconfig DESCRIPTION
pwmconfig searches your sensors for pulse width modulation (PWM) controls, and test each one to see if it controls a fan on your motherboard. Note that many motherboards do not have PWM circuitry installed, even if your sensor chip supports PWM. It attempts to briefly stop each fan using the PWM controls. It then attempts to restore each fan to full speed after testing. However, it is very important that you physically verify that the fans have been returned to full speed after the program has completed. WARNING
This program will stop your fans, one at a time, for approximately 5 seconds each. This may cause your processor temperature to rise. Verify that all fans are running at normal speed after this program has exited. CONFORMING TO
